Post Matric Scholarship


Eligibility Criteria

The eligibility criteria for the Uttar Pradesh Post Matric Scholarship are as follows:

Residency:
Applicants must be permanent residents of Uttar Pradesh.
Educational Level:
Students should be studying in Post Matric Classes (i.e., classes beyond 10th grade).
Income Limit:
Annual income from all sources for the following categories must not exceed:
OBC, Minority, and General: Rs. 2,00,000/-
SC/ST: Rs. 2,50,000/-
Make sure to meet these criteria when applying for the scholarship.


Application Procedure

To apply for the Uttar Pradesh Post Matric Scholarship, follow these steps:

Register for the Program:
1- Visit the official Scholarship and Fee Reimbursement Online System1.
2- Click on the Student Section (by OBC students) and complete your student registration.
3- Authenticate Your Aadhaar:
4- Ensure that your bank account is linked with your Aadhaar number.
5- If you haven’t done so already, immediately link your Aadhaar to your bank account.
Submit the Required Form:
1- Fill out the application form online.
2- Take a printout of the completed form.
Verification Process:
1- Submit the printed application form along with all necessary enclosures to your educational institute.
District Welfare Committee Verification:
1- Your application will undergo scrutiny and verification by the relevant institutions.
2- The District Welfare Committee will verify your details.
Remember to follow the time-table for each category (SC, ST, OBC, General, and Minority) to apply within the specified dates
